Our Diverse Devotee Community

We have a vibrant congregation of over a thousand members and well-wishers from different countries such as India, Bangladesh, Nepal and Sri Lanka.

Our community represents multi-lingual backgrounds, with programs conducted in various languages such as Hindi, English, Bengali, Marati, Tamil, Kannada, Telugu, Malayalam, Oriya and Nepali.

With people of all ages, there is a beautiful family atmosphere within the community. The spirit of service lies in the core of our culture, so every individual is encouraged, cared for and involved in this spiritual community.

To Serve Tasty Prasadam

Prasadam means ‘God’s mercy’ and it specifically refers to food that’s been offered to Krishna. Such spiritual food is that is vegetarian and sattvik, is prepared with a very high standard of cleanliness, quality and purified consciousness. Prasadam nourishes both body and soul. During the various festivals, members of the congregation prepare various delicacies, from a variety of cuisines for offering to Lord Krishna and serving to the Members! More than 7500 plates of prasadam are distributed every month from ISKCON Bahrain.
